The U.S. Army Contracting Command was established on March 14, 2008. The mission of the Army Contracting Command is to oversee more than $85 billion in contracts annually and focus on maintaining and improving the Army's ability to respond globally in support of the warfighter's needs.
The Rock Island Arsenal is a major Army installation located in the heartland of America on an historic island in the Mississippi River between Iowa and Illinois. The area is known as the Quad Cities-Davenport and Bettendorf in Iowa and Moline/East Moline and Rock Island in Illinois. We are approximately 160 miles west of Chicago and 180 miles east of Des Moines, Iowa.
